How to Perform Prayer Behind Imam

Question

What is the correct way to pray the Salats of Zuhr and Asr behind Imam? Also, please, explain what is the correct way to perform third Rak'ahs of Maghrib and third and fourth Rak'ahs of Isha behind imam. Should a Muqtadi (person praying Jamaat behind Imam) recite Fatiha and Surah in the first two Rak'ahs of Asr and Zuhr and then recite Fatiha only in the last two Rak'ahs of Zuhr and Asr? Also should the Muqtadi recite Fatiha in the third Rak'ah of Maghrib and in third and fourth Rak'ah of Isha or should stay quite?

Answer

All perfect praise be to Allah, The Lord of the Worlds. I testify that there is none worthy of worship except Allah, and that Muhammad  sallallaahu  `alayhi  wa  sallam ( may  Allaah exalt his mention ) is His slave and Messenger.

The correct way of performing the first two Rak’ahs of Fajr, Maghrib, and ‘Ishaa’ prayers behind the Imam is as follows:

1) To raise one's two hands and say Allaahu Akbar after the Imam.

2) To recite the opening supplication if it is possible before the Imam starts reciting al-Faatihah in a loud voice; otherwise, one should listen to the Imam since the opening supplication is Sunnah while listening to the Imam is a must.

3) To recite al-Faatihah when the Imam completes its recitation even though he starts the recitation of the additional portion after al-Faatihah, since – according the most correct opinion – it is obligatory to recite it.

4) To listen to the Imam after the completion of al-Faatihah.

5) To follow the Imam's movements while making Rukoo' and to say: Subhana Rabiyal 'Atheem.

6) To return to the erect position after the Imam stands up and to say: Rabbana Wa lakal Hamd after the Imam's saying Sami'a Allaahu Liman Hamidah.

7) To follow the Imam while making the Takbeer of Sujood (prostration) and to say while in Sujood: Subhana Rabiyal A'la.

8) To follow the Imam in the sitting position and supplicate saying: Rabbi Ighfirli.

9) To prostrate again after the Imam and make the supplication of Sujood as before.

10) To follow the Imam when he says Allahu Akbar to start the second Rak'ah, and to do as done in the first Rak'ah.

As for the first 2 Raka'hs of Thuhr and ‘Asr, one has to recite al-Faatihah prayer silently, and then any portion of the Quran.

As for the 3rd Rak’ah of the Maghrib prayer and the 3rd and fourth Rak'ah of ‘Ishaa’ prayer, one has to do as done in the 2nd Rak'ah and should recite only Soorah al-Faatihah silently and without reciting any other portion of the Quran as stated by the majority of Muslim scholars.
